My advice would be to wait new version of Karaf which will ship new Pax Web
version (1.1.x for Karaf 2.3.x and 2.0.x for Karaf 3.0.x).

You can upgrade and build your own distribution, but we will certainly need
to upgrade the feature and the commands (http/web).

FYI, if currently the Pax Web features are defined by Karaf, in Karaf 3.0.0,
we are going to directly use the Pax Web features, which will "simplify" the
upgrade.
